Your pupillary distance, or pd, is the distance in millimeters between the center of one pupil to the center of the other. Pd is very important for accurately fitting your lenses to achieve visual acuity. 2 fold fold along the dotted line at the bottom of the page. Stand 8 in (20 cm) away from a mirror or a friend. Use your own metric ruler or print this page. Web use this scale to measure the distance from the bridge of your nose, to the center of each pupil. Web measure your pupillary distance (pd) step one stand approximately 20cm away from a mirror. You may measure it yourself in the mirror or have a friend help you for more accurate measurements.
